List of all items
Structs
- DelayedReceiver
- events::ChannelPrefixEvent
- events::ChannelPressureEvent
- events::ColorEvent
- events::ControlChangeEvent
- events::EndOfExclusiveEvent
- events::KeySignatureEvent
- events::MIDIColor
- events::MIDIPortEvent
- events::NoteOffEvent
- events::NoteOnEvent
- events::PitchWheelChangeEvent
- events::PolyphonicKeyPressureEvent
- events::ProgramChangeEvent
- events::SMPTEOffsetEvent
- events::SongPositionPointerEvent
- events::SongSelectEvent
- events::SystemExclusiveMessageEvent
- events::TempoEvent
- events::TextEvent
- events::TimeSignatureEvent
- events::TrackStartEvent
- events::TuneRequestEvent
- events::UndefinedEvent
- events::UnknownMetaEvent
- io::BufferReadProvider
- io::DiskReader
- io::DiskTrackReader
- io::FullRamTrackReader
- io::MIDIFile
- io::MIDIWriter
- io::ParserCheckpoint
- io::QueuedOutput
- io::RAMReader
- io::ReadCommand
- io::TrackParser
- io::TrackWriter
- notes::Note
- sequence::ThreadBufferIter
- sequence::TimeCaster
- sequence::event::ChannelGroupStatistics
- sequence::event::ChannelStatistics
- sequence::event::Delta
- sequence::event::EventBatch
- sequence::event::Track
Enums
Traits
- events::BatchTempo
- events::CastEventDelta
- events::ChannelEvent
- events::KeyEvent
- events::MIDIDelta
- events::MIDIEvent
- events::MIDIEventEnum
- events::PlaybackEvent
- events::SerializeEvent
- events::SerializeEventWithDelta
- io::MIDIReader
- io::TrackReader
- io::WriteSeek
- notes::MIDINote
- num::MIDINum
- num::MIDINumFrom
- num::MIDINumInto
- sequence::MergableStreams
Macros
Functions
- events::encode_var_length_value
- sequence::channels_into_threadpool
- sequence::event::cancel_tempo_events
- sequence::event::convert_events_into_batches
- sequence::event::filter_events
- sequence::event::filter_non_note_events
- sequence::event::filter_note_events
- sequence::event::flatten_batches_to_events
- sequence::event::flatten_track_batches_to_events
- sequence::event::get_channel_statistics
- sequence::event::get_channels_array_statistics
- sequence::event::grouped_multithreaded_merge_event_arrays
- sequence::event::into_track_events
- sequence::event::merge_events
- sequence::event::merge_events_array
- sequence::event::scale_event_ppq
- sequence::event::scale_event_time
- sequence::event::tempo_sequence_get_duration
- sequence::events_to_notes
- sequence::grouped_multithreaded_merge
- sequence::note::grouped_multithreaded_merge_note_arrays
- sequence::note::merge_notes
- sequence::note::merge_notes_array
- sequence::note::merge_notes_iterator
- sequence::notes_to_events
- sequence::threaded_buffer
- sequence::to_vec
- sequence::to_vec_result
- sequence::unwrap_items
- sequence::wrap_ok